ALBANY — Helping Hands Ending Hunger is hosting a food giveaway Wednesday sponsored by Outdoor Network for the families of students enrolled in the Dougherty County School System and for DCSS employees.

The food giveaway, which will be conducted at the Hope Center, located at the former Coca-Cola plant at 925 Pine Ave., will be a first-come, first-served event scheduled from 3-5 p.m.

Participants will be given food boxes containing meat, produce and bakery items provided by Feeding the Valley and gift cards from Food Lion.
